Abstract

A system and apparatus for discrete PLC control using word sequences in a data table for controlling a device on an assembly line. The data table contains sequencing information which defines, for each station on the line, a series of operations with corresponding setup and operation parameters. By placing the sequencing information in a data table, programming or changing the series of operations for a PLC is made much more simple and efficient.

Claims (35)

1. A method for operating a programmable-logic-controller controlled device, comprising:

providing a programmable logic controller having at least one input and at least one output;

providing a data table, stored in a computer-readable medium, readable by the programmable logic controller;

reading a first word from the data table;

performing an operation at a first station, controlled by the programmable logic controller, according to the contents of the first word.

2. The method of claim 1 , further comprising

evaluating the first word, and

if the first word equals a predetermined value, then reading a second word from the data table.

3. The method of claim 1 , further comprising

reading a second word from the data table, and

performing a second operation at the first station, according to the contents of the second word.

4. The method of claim 1 , wherein the input is connected to a sensor.

5. The method of claim 1 , further comprising comparing at least one bit of the first word to the input.

6. The method of claim 1 , wherein the input is connected to determine the configuration of the device.

7. The method of claim 1 , further comprising configuring the device so that the at least one bit of the first word equals the input.

8. The method of claim 1 , wherein the output is connected to control the device.

9. The method of claim 1 , wherein the data table contains multiple words, each word corresponding to a device operation and a device configuration.

10. The method of claim 1 , wherein the operations of the programmable logic controller can be changed by changing the contents of the data table.

11. An apparatus, comprising:

a programmable logic controller having at least one input and at least one output;

a data table, stored in a computer-readable medium, readable by the programmable logic controller;

at least one device connected to be controlled by the programmable logic controller; and

at least one word stored in the data table; wherein the word defines a device operation and corresponding operation parameters.

12. The apparatus of claim 11 , further comprising

a plurality of words stored in the data table, wherein each word defines a different device operation and corresponding operation parameters.

13. The apparatus of claim 11 , wherein the device is an electric torque gun.

14. The apparatus of claim 11 , further comprising at least one sensor connected to be read by the programmable logic controller.

15. The apparatus of claim 14 , wherein the sensor indicates the present position of the device.

16. The apparatus of claim 14 , wherein the sensor indicates the present configuration of the device.

17. The apparatus of claim 11 , wherein if the word is equal to zero, then no operation is performed.

18. The apparatus of claim 11 , further comprising configuring the device so that the at least one bit of the first word equals the input.

19. The apparatus of claim 11 , wherein the data table contains multiple words, each word corresponding to a device operation and a device configuration.

20. The apparatus of claim 11 , wherein the operations of the programmable logic controller can be changed by changing the contents of the data table.

21. The apparatus of claim 11 , wherein the programmable logic controller controls multiple devices on multiple stations of an assembly line.

22. The apparatus of claim 11 , wherein the contents of the data table can be changed without changing the programming of the programmable logic controller.
